Course Objective To give information about statistical techniques used in positive sciences.
Course Content Research planning, data collection and types of data; Design of tables and graphs. The calculation of descriptive statistics (mean, standard deviation, standard error, median, minimum and maximum values); The introduction of Excel, Minitab and SPSS statistical programmes and their usage; The data types, how to collect and summarize these data with tables and graphs. The types of the statistical tests, hypothesis and how the accept or reject the hypothesis and type 1 and 2 errors; The calculation and obtaining the results via computer programmes and the interpretation of the results of Chi-square test, the regression and correlation analyses, t-test with matched unmatched samples; The calculation.
